Відмінності між видаленим викликом процедури та стилем документа

Віддалений виклик процедури та стиль документа

Розмежування RPC та документа може бути дуже заплутаним. Для початку давайте визначимося з термінами. У галузі обчислювальної техніки "RPC" означає "віддалений виклик процедури". Це процес внутрішньої комунікації, який дає змогу комп'ютерним програмам здійснити підпрограму або процес, в якому інший адресний простір можна взаємодіяти і кодувати навіть без програміста. Це коли програматор віддалено кодує програму.

Стилі «Document» та «RPC» - це загальні терміни, які приписуються та часто використовуються у царинах веб-служб та протоколів для SOAP (Simple Object Access Protocol). Вони необхідні при обміні інформацією, структурованою на основі впровадження веб-служб у комп'ютерні мережі.

Приклад документа показує один елемент або символ, який відомий як "частини". Процедури та правила форматування SOAP відсутні та відсутні. Що він містить, це в основному те, що було узгоджено між одержувачем та відправником. За допомогою віддаленого виклику процедур він містить символ або елемент зі структурованою процедурою та назвою віддаленого процесу, який викликається. Це призводить до отримання конкретного характеру або елемента для кожної окремої структури процесу.

Читаючи між викликом віддаленої процедури та документом, важливо знати атрибут "стиль". Вибір використання будь-якого процедурного виклику проти документа матиме великі наслідки щодо того, як буде завантажуватися SOAP таким чином, що це може вплинути саме на те, як можна налаштувати вміст символів чи елементів..

У процедурі "Документ" зміст програми визначається XML-схемою, як викладено в частині. Ідеально для цього є те, що не потрібно дотримуватися жодних протоколів SOAP. Коли ви надсилаєте повідомлення SOAP, воно відображатиметься як одна сутність та одна одиниця в без необхідності або необхідності в будь-якому форматуванні або структуруванні протоколів і параметрів, які потрібно враховувати. У більшості випадків стиль Document часто є кращим вибором за замовчуванням.

У віддаленому виклику процедур, присвоюючи стиль, у всіх випадках слід підкорятися правилам та протоколам, як це детально описано в посібнику SOAP 1.1. Відповідно до цього, повинен містити лише один елемент або символ, який базується на операції, і всі обмеження та обмеження повинні бути оголошені та виставлені як піделементи цього елемента обгортки.

Виходячи з цієї свободи вибору того, що передбачає стиль документа, повідомлення SOAP, які підтверджують та відвідують стиль документа WSDL, можуть мати схожий і однаковий вигляд та привабливість, як і статус віддаленого виклику процедури. Насправді, можливо, вам навіть не доведеться вибирати між цими двома, якщо однакові результати принесуть однаковий наслідок і результат.

Ще один розгляд, на який слід звернути увагу, - це атрибут "Використання". Це окреслює та окреслює конкретно протоколи кодування та параметри SOAP-повідомлень та зв'язку. Таке виконується і здійснюється всередині елемента. Значення може бути фактично заданим або навіть буквальним. Це означає і направляє протоколи серіалізації, призначені клієнтом SOAP, і навіть протокол SOAP-сервера, щоб надати сенс і розшифрувати те, що знаходиться всередині елемента в повідомленні SOAP.

Дуже багато посилань на Інтернет та блоги доступні для отримання додаткової інформації та обговорення між ними. Важливо, щоб ви зібрали якомога більше інформації, щоб ви могли бути готові вирішити, чи використовувати стиль документа або стиль виклику віддаленої процедури. Багато можна також отримати від книг і навіть періодичних видань на цю тему. Важливим є те, що ви голодні за інформацією, щоб зробити ваші протоколи та інформацію кращими та ефективнішими.

Підсумок:

  1. RPC та Document - стилі, що відповідають веб-службам та протоколам SOAP.
  2. В документі вміст вмісту залежить від схеми XML, а вміст RPC спирається на правила керівництва SOAP 1.1.